It is broadly prevalent that corruption retards boom with the aid of deterring overseas investment and inspiring brain drain. It ends in the misallocation of fiscal materials and distorts pageant. It depletes the affected usa’s endowments – equally ordinary and purchased. It demolishes the tenuous belif between citizen and kingdom. It casts civil and executive associations in doubt, tarnishes the entire political type, and, as a result, endangers the democratic method and the rule of thumb of law, assets rights integrated.

This is why either governments and industry coach a turning out to be commitment to tackling it. According to Transparency International’s “Global Corruption Report 2001”, corruption has been effectually contained in private banking and the diamond industry, to illustrate.

Hence also the involvement of the World Bank and the IMF in scuffling with corruption. Both associations are increasingly more involved with poverty aid with the aid of economic boom and progression. The World Bank estimates that corruption reduces the development cost of an affected u . s . a . with the aid of 0.5 to one percent yearly. Graft quantities to an building up within the marginal tax charge and has pernicious effects on inward investment as properly.

The World Bank has appointed last 12 months a Director of Institutional Integrity – a brand new branch that combines the Anti-Corruption and Fraud Investigations Unit and the Office of Business Ethics and Integrity. The Bank facilitates international locations to combat corruption by presenting them with technical aid, instructional methods, and lending.

Anti-corruption initiatives are an vital element of each Country Assistance Strategy (CAS). The Bank additionally helps worldwide efforts to scale down corruption through sponsoring meetings and the exchange of files. It collaborates heavily with Transparency International, for example.

At the request of member-governments (equivalent to Bosnia-Herzegovina and Romania) it has keen distinctive country corruption surveys covering both the public and the personal sectors. Together with the EBRD, it publishes a corruption survey of 3000 agencies in 22 transition countries (BEEPS – Business Environment and Enterprise Performance Survey). It has even manage a multilingual hotline for whistleblowers.

The IMF made corruption an critical section of its u . s . contrast course of. It suspended preparations with endemically corrupt recipients of IMF financing. Since 1997, it has presented guidelines on the topic of misreporting, abuse of IMF money, tracking using debt reduction for poverty reduction, info dissemination, felony and judicial reform, monetary and economic transparency, and even internal governance (e.g., financial disclosure by way of employees participants).

Yet, not anyone seems to agree on a overall definition of corruption. What amounts to venality in a single lifestyle (Sweden) is considered no greater than hospitality, or an expression of gratitude, in every other (France, or Italy). Corruption is discussed freely and forgivingly in a single location – however hid shamefully in some other. Corruption, like different crimes, is maybe severely beneath-mentioned and less than-penalized.

Moreover, bribing officials is characteristically the unstated policy of multinationals, international buyers, and expatriates. Many of them accept as true with that that is inevitable if one is to expedite concerns or risk-free a a good idea consequence. Rich international governments flip a blind eye, even the place laws against such practices are extant and strict.

In his cope with to the Inter-American Development Bank on March 14, President Bush promised to “gift international locations that root out corruption” in the framework of the Millennium Challenge Account initiative. The USA has pioneered global anti-corruption campaigns and is a signatory to the 1996 IAS Inter-American Convention against Corruption, the Council of Europe’s Criminal Law Convention on Corruption, and the OECD’s 1997 anti-bribery convention. The USA has had a accomplished “Foreign Corrupt Practices Act” because 1977.

The Act applies to all American enterprises, to all corporations – consisting of international ones – traded in an American inventory change, and to bribery on American territory with the aid of overseas and American organisations alike. It outlaws the money of bribes to foreign officers, political parties, occasion officials, and political candidates in overseas nations. A related legislations has now been followed by Britain.

Yet, “The Economist” reviews that the American SEC has added purely 3 cases in opposition t listed establishments till 1997. The US Department of Justice delivered yet another 30 cases. Britain has persecuted effectually best one in every of its officials for remote places bribery because 1889. In the Netherlands bribery is tax deductible. Transparency International now publishes a call and shame Bribery Payers Index to complement its ninety one-u . s . stable Corruption Perceptions Index.

Many prosperous global firms and filthy rich men and women employ off-shore havens or “precise goal entities” to launder money, make illicit repayments, forestall or steer clear of taxes, and cover resources or liabilities. According to Swiss professionals, greater than $40 billion are held by using Russians in its banking equipment alone. The discern will be five to 10 instances increased in the tax havens of the UK.

In a survey it performed closing month of 82 enterprises within which it invests, “Friends, Ivory, and Sime” came upon that simply 1 / 4 had transparent anti-corruption management and responsibility structures in location.

Tellingly handiest 35 international locations signed the 1997 OECD “Convention on Combating Bribery of Foreign Public Officials in International Business Transactions” – which include four non-OECD participants: Chile, Argentina, Bulgaria, and Brazil. The convention has been in drive on account that February 1999 and is simplest one in all many OECD anti-corruption drives, between which might be SIGMA (Support for Improvement in Governance and Management in Central and Eastern European international locations), ACN (Anti-Corruption Network for Transition Economies in Europe), and FATF (the Financial Action Task Force on Money Laundering).

Moreover, The moral authority of individuals who pontificate in opposition to corruption in deficient nations – the officials of the IMF, the World Bank, the EU, the OECD – is strained via their ostentatious life-style, conspicuous intake, and “pragmatic” morality.

II. What to Do? What is Being Done?

Two years in the past, I proposed a taxonomy of corruption, venality, and graft. I instructed this cumulative definition:

The withholding of a service, understanding, or goods that, by means of rules, and by properly, should still were equipped or divulged.

The provision of a carrier, know-how, or goods that, by way of regulation, and via right, ought to not were awarded or divulged.

That the withholding or the availability of acknowledged service, records, or goods are in the pressure of the withholder or the issuer to withhold or to present AND That the withholding or the supply of referred to service, advice, or goods represent an fundamental and noticeable section of the authority or the position of the withholder or the issuer.

That the service, data, or goods which are provided or divulged are presented or divulged towards a merit or the promise of a benefit from the recipient and end result of the the receipt of this exact merit or the promise to take delivery of such improvement.

That the provider, suggestions, or goods which are withheld are withheld because no profit used to be presented or promised by the recipient.

There may be what the World Bank calls “State Capture” outlined therefore:

“The movements of people, communities, or corporations, the two within the public and personal sectors, to persuade the formation of rules, regulations, decrees, and different authorities policies to their personal improvement caused by the illicit and non-clear provision of non-public reward to public officials.”

We can classify corrupt and venal behaviours per their consequences:

Income Supplement – Corrupt activities whose sole effect is the supplementing of the source of revenue of the service with no affecting the “precise global” in any procedure.

Acceleration or Facilitation Fees – Corrupt practices whose sole influence is to accelerate or facilitate determination making, the provision of goods and companies or the divulging of information.

Decision Altering Fees – Bribes and can provide of bribes which regulate selections or influence them, or which impression the formation of policies, rules, rules, or decrees advantageous to the bribing entity or man or woman.

Information Altering Fees – Backhanders and bribes that subvert the circulate of accurate and complete information inside of a society or an fiscal unit (as an illustration, by promoting respectable diplomas, certificate, or lets in).

Reallocation Fees – Benefits paid (exceptionally to politicians and political selection makers) which will have an affect on the allocation of economic components and material wealth or the rights thereto. Concessions, licenses, makes it possible for, resources privatized, tenders awarded are all area to reallocation fees.

To remove corruption, one needs to deal with the two giver and taker.

History presentations that every one beneficial programs shared these straight forward ingredients:

The persecution of corrupt, prime-profile, public figures, multinationals, and institutions (home and international). This demonstrates that nobody is above the legislations and that crime does not pay.

The conditioning of world help, credit, and investments on a monitored reduction in corruption stages. The structural roots of corruption should be tackled instead of basically its warning signs.

The institution of incentives to keep away from corruption, reminiscent of a increased pay, the fostering of civic satisfaction, “awesome behaviour” bonuses, choice income and pension plans, and so forth.

In many new countries (in Asia, Africa, and Eastern Europe) the very ideas of “confidential” as opposed to “public” assets are fuzzy and impermissible behaviours are usually not sincerely demarcated. Massive investments in coaching of the public and of kingdom officials are required.

Liberalization and deregulation of the economic system. Abolition of crimson tape, licensing, protectionism, capital controls, monopolies, discretionary, personal, procurement. Greater access to news and a public debate intended to foster a “stakeholder society”.

Strengthening of associations: the police, the customs, the courts, the government, its businesses, the tax government – beneath time restricted international administration and supervision.

The maximum effective solve against corruption is sunshine – loose, attainable, and feasible info disseminated and probed by means of an energetic competition, uncompromised press, and assertive civic groups and NGO’s. In the absence of these, the combat in opposition to professional avarice and criminal activity is doomed to failure. With them, it stands a hazard.

Corruption can never be completely eliminated – but it may be restricted and its results constrained. The cooperation of sturdy employees with dependable institutions is essential. Corruption can be defeated in simple terms from the within, even though with plenty of outdoor support. It is a manner of self-redemption and self-transformation. It is the actual transition.
